Overall temperatures are trending up, but March will end cool - KSNB Local 4

HASTINGS, Neb. (KSNB) - Plenty of sunshine is expected for our Sunday as winds increase out of the west southwest at 10 to 20 mph. Warmer temperatures are expected as highs push into the mid to upper 60s. Winds will stay a bit breezy out of the south southwest at 10 to 20 mph for Sunday night, that will keep overnight lows a little warmer. They will range from the upper 30s west to the upper 40s east. Another temperature jump is anticipated on Monday as highs reach the mid to upper 70s. Winds will be fairly strong for the eastern two-thirds of the area. They will be out of the south southwest at 15 to 25 mph.

Late Monday afternoon into Monday evening, a fast-moving cold front will move through from northwest to southeast. Behind that cold front, winds will become north northwesterly and will be very strong. Sustained winds of 25 to 35 mph with gusts of 45 to 55 mph will be possible. This strong wind will usher in some colder temperatures. Along with some extra clouds, there will be a slight chance of light rain. If it’s cold enough, there could be some snowflakes, but little to no accumulation is anticipated. By Tuesday morning, temperatures will down into the 30s.

Tuesday and Wednesday will be cool days around the area. Highs on Tuesday will be in the mid to upper 40s. winds will remain breezy out of the north northwest at 15 to 25 mph. Tuesday night’s lows will drop back into the 20s. Highs on Wednesday will make it to the upper 40s and low to mid 50s.

Beyond Wednesday, warmer temperatures will be returning for the rest of the week into the weekend. Thursday’s highs will get to the upper 50s and low to mid 60s. Friday and Saturday will get to the low to mid 70s. If you’re making Easter plans, temperatures should be well into the 70s. These mild/warm temperatures should last right into the following week.
